Japan Electronic Express Cabinet Market By Type Segment Analysis

The Japan electronic express cabinet market is primarily segmented based on type, encompassing various configurations designed to meet the diverse needs of industrial, commercial, and residential sectors. Key classifications include wall-mounted cabinets, floor-standing cabinets, modular cabinets, and specialized enclosures such as waterproof or fire-resistant variants. Among these, wall-mounted cabinets currently dominate the market, owing to their widespread application in small to medium-sized electrical setups, offering ease of installation and space efficiency. Floor-standing cabinets, while historically prevalent in large industrial environments, are gradually witnessing a shift towards modular and customizable solutions driven by technological advancements and evolving safety standards.

Market size estimates suggest that the total electronic express cabinet market in Japan was valued at approximately USD 1.2 billion in 2023. The growth trajectory is driven by increasing automation in manufacturing, rising adoption of smart building infrastructure, and stringent safety regulations. The fastest-growing segment is the modular cabinet category, projected to expand at a compound annual growth rate (CAGR) of around 6-7% over the next five years. This growth is fueled by the demand for flexible, scalable solutions that facilitate easy upgrades and maintenance. The market is currently in a growth phase, characterized by technological innovation and increasing customization options, indicating an emerging maturity stage for advanced enclosures. Key growth accelerators include the integration of IoT-enabled features, enhanced fire and waterproof standards, and the adoption of eco-friendly materials, which collectively boost demand for innovative cabinet solutions. Technological advancements such as smart monitoring and modular design are transforming traditional cabinet manufacturing, making these products more adaptive to Industry 4.0 initiatives.

Japan Electronic Express Cabinet Market By Application Segment Analysis

The application landscape for electronic express cabinets in Japan spans multiple sectors, including industrial automation, building management, telecommunications, and transportation. Industrial automation remains the largest application segment, leveraging cabinets to house control systems, power distribution units, and communication modules essential for manufacturing processes. Building management applications are rapidly expanding, driven by the proliferation of smart building initiatives, where cabinets serve as central nodes for integrating HVAC, lighting, and security systems. Telecommunications infrastructure also relies heavily on specialized enclosures to protect sensitive equipment in data centers and network hubs. The transportation sector, encompassing railways and urban transit systems, is increasingly deploying ruggedized cabinets to withstand harsh environmental conditions and ensure operational reliability.

The market size for application segments was estimated at around USD 1.2 billion in 2023, with industrial automation accounting for approximately 45-50% of the total share. The fastest-growing application segment is building management, expected to grow at a CAGR of 7-8% over the next five years, driven by the surge in smart city projects and energy-efficient building standards. The market is transitioning from a saturated stage in traditional industrial applications to a more dynamic, emerging phase in smart infrastructure and IoT-enabled solutions. Key growth drivers include the increasing deployment of IoT sensors, demand for real-time monitoring, and compliance with stringent safety and environmental regulations. Innovations such as integrated cooling, modular design, and enhanced security features are further propelling the adoption of advanced cabinets across various applications, ensuring they meet evolving technological and operational demands.
